最新IBM水货笔记本价格,详细点击进入

查看完整版本: Linux系统常用服务程序配置

风舞残阳 2008-4-1 16:59

Linux系统常用服务程序配置

Linux[wiki]系统[/wiki]常用服务[wiki]程序[/wiki]配置,q2b+s r7Rcu^s(V_
h'I _ A2nSy(S/K~4q
3E`\)W,rw1b(u"Q0|

#q7Cs([r1~'}v ~ NFS:Tvc f0{eu2e
t4|p7Xa)MCL

/RUfp|O*nof3\ nfs的组成:rpc.portmapper,rpc.nfsd,rpc.mountd
X/A J7\-zWQo !v4f%O ?m]
I"|?5C0I
nfs的安装:sudoaptitudeinstallnfs-kernel-serverornfs-user-server
w\/N ~ B[ p9P ,`f2@B NKBs$\@

V:_ R]0Si1N:{#s nfs的启动和停止:sudo/etc/init.d/nfs-kernel-serverrestart│stop│start
4Hb7F W!|}k z4m cv0l5E?h'R
Bqv'XkM j:q l(a
nfs的检查:psax│grepnfsdps-aux│grepportmap
.sz0sd&rq
9B,Yk"~(q t9c 1U(q0M? c
nfs的配置:/etc/exports文件当中
G3U-] t2N0]N'Zoo
:POj lOK!O q7y(a qKU6x|:[
/usr192.168.1.100(rw)/home/xp192.168.1.12(rw,sync)*(ro,async)u"h;K[M\2gO4Kc

(h'}4~*Q+mh7sE!wS .R+B`Q%{Lx U H
Iew.Cq.HeH
P]9_+n$~s;q
选项说明:
c+Jh+rDvt
x"v"j`quy d7RX.is(I
EVm^.c@f5W no_root_squash远端root用户对nfs目录具有完全访问权限
-e W ~9^ot W
0f4D6s?1f t2C1f
`'qK7f f@u^?8m rw读写,默认ro只读sync同步vlm`:L?

9r O&x^rlK6r
j e4~D3TG@ 配置检查:exportfs-rv [ U2J,oX6[mr

@(_(J]K] L K#la c
~ F(T(lv|p8{ 客户端:)jK8zEH!DEOwF
QL"Rs9JQ KuXY
^f e [9z$[
查看NFS[wiki]共享[/wiki]内容:showmount-e[wiki]服务器[/wiki]主机名或ip;_+u\ dxe)_^v+_
ql.QJ&wC

r R"Y/L-e 安装内容:sudomount192.168.1.100:/home/share/mnt/nfsdir[!vwZ,fnv1T4| V

x}^l"P
`uQ1?7x;ca 卸载内容:sudoumount/mnt/nfsdiru Oh:p`~1tOYW

&T8k'w7RtaRR
'S%}:e1F!w7HX0x2UD
l6GC LA
9IG2XmG+H} ------------------------------+v(G&H-` c.F

4`+fp ?MG1g1s $H:RxJ#D{
[wiki]FTP[/wiki]:port:21Oa$m2E,|\{%J3f,z

JwO~P*m!xb1Rk
E*@ ai|FJ 安装:sudoaptitudeinstallvsftpd+?#[i(G~b0[

v)j%^ k c.z VE YD%Gnh_
启动和停止:sudo/etc/init.d/vsftdstart│stop│restart
SO\m/~5k)D8o
6A;V/J*mR(`{ %|Q^7B6~y6`X0A/V
配置文件:/etc/vsftpd.conf\ v"[ ?#Vp R4e
!x#s6]$aZ
aBJ"V)kLd u
PAM配置:/etc/pam.d/vsftpdQ%L`{8h/o

5j7s4`R*N$T Z P7RR I.[
用户访问控制:/etc/vsftpd.ftpusers写在当中的本地用户静止登录/etc/vsftpd.user_list[[ Ro j0c"{

W n1K9jzPV-i 5o1AJ qI
设置空闲会话中断[wiki]时间[/wiki]:idle_session_timeout=600(second)
GS-IEZ,Eh&OPk j-b;`!h:Q-@G"j&q

|*O u+pOn` 设置空闲数据连接的中断时间:data_connection_timeout=120
)^;fGY M]Nu ;H(?AR)V[!R$Cud
9` _0Emq
设置客户端空闲时的自动中断和激活连接时间:accept_timeout=60connect_timeout=60C4C0H%B_Q

b_|nm$R9E"tb C8s,fzkgb
'xORh"Y5y[C

]+|1H_4T!H$I-Bq,`"x vsftpd匿名上传配置:
#Dy [f3N{{dk3B#F m$v7GQ H:g

4s X]#gXI5K anon_upload_enable=Yes
7A4UAf*rz%f] /`2t[4MnDP
*y*N*K1}jN@R
anon_mkdir_write_enable=Yesw @N+W!e.PK

!m5I n/_J,{_*X h ?AB3m#i$I?+D*t.p
anon_other_write_enable=Yes
pTPwQ U(j'k#x q{$Su

'Q9DMaE5b anon_world_readable_only=No
eUw1MW7l1z/q0x OH{
"t-^1Z:y1yc? %nk,xKQp%F
I4`vk1@

GX,R8p5J&X8y 配置速率限制和每用户的连接数限制:(N.?E1XB `

5_ydO0j'kB W0j"k*V6A]w^1\I
local_max_rate
$D;M+X2?4@%z },DB 5v v5}$O$x#t0vq)~

#?gDV{{l? { anon_max_rate"W,U0A"g \c

!Lur_!b9_4UI0sI CLt,q){1W
max_per_ipYb9n x~*B] K
:?.?t(S p)\
7WFP(B(s
max_clients
'KaK'G4gQ
}%w I d"o.Jh
kvR LRJ gJn2Q#pc%n4q
Y K j7h zz%s@
基于本地用户的配置:;hR.^$kY0pd%li

2Oc2cZ]-E W
9C7}3E0jF%D userlist_enable=Yes2DP8k&pg0d r"j+{
ls M[iw
w1K1~,A(BP
userlist_deny=Yes
Y+C|mIS
wa;gH E#k/l Ig f%R&u`#{:?qo
userlist_file=/etc/vsftpd.user_list
U q!GP6lO|
c([!\;Og1p/D_7J
A9jC7E5d+@:J Fd]a7^1Uiv m
$n D@X"S&}+lb@
客户端操作:.JP'G[ J%F6H

8AT-e R$U
ruH ~3KP getremotefile[localfile]|V*gA6CQA
(_'b xR O1L`4TtC

s3d&Kn}I M8] putlocalfile[remotefile]8TuR buJ k)]Z
F4oND9K8O
3{X W4b:S+s
mgetremote-files/Dl&Fj W/P

W~I[3z BT.`Z M:s vy`H
mputlocal-filess(bzL$V\,]
7]^y4PR%k1]|H

S$Rj7IU
HV3s6S)^^pO
0U.ZCS \ KFz lftp命令:
rqH1d#jlC%Zx T y%Qo W3cmN

6Dw.j9zSX e!nK mirror[option][remote[local]]
i_ ms(^e5AI0A2| 3~G#LE4C ^&y2E

uLy%\bj&Q;f -c续传
2Z v3rY;{)mnG C%kn)pxF^&@

4x?:h4sEW0@ -R上传整个目录
X7D4zA@a A s$H%cx3r

F\S6onk:Ul$R -r不用递归到目录中
_Sjvp d5zRX `Dxj&GvR
n"]x6t@3I6z Z%F
-n只下载较新的档案
w5db3Fg.a-W 2_2ITniO,y

m1o:`Mz8r6JG[4o uIrr#A;Ej7T
*Y }x9C] B.K/c]
------------------------------
| I(]~!v&bm [
N1n$m2Zm2O+} L$rX,pPw
有些服务程序需要xinetd:sudoaptitudeinstallxinetd"@!Bx#Se1fsg

u$rp%GV6t:C'B s*Os6VDUcM_
启动xinetd:sudo/etc/init.d/xinetdreload
7p5G@P7X@
\"f"h&O7ll6J 6_ s F-r vfb U
测试xinetd:psax│grepxinetd`O]/x3wl})m#O-r

6I] w\5_K$\&\y(L*M 2tTbeh_
xinetd的配置文件有:/etc/xinetd.conf/etc/xinetd.d/目录下的与各服务一一对应的配置文件
f1x~"\3a&otY(U e2e
MB9x&f:H2ga]m/k;w RH$]S8~VXq

4ikWC {l
m9g$hrR"B -----------------------
c#LJ3nL#}(ix2^ a,}/|-Qf in&^

0zW6[w SZ TFTP:无连接的UDP传送文件,一般用于小文件,实现简单port:69,e/G9C.U7d I J
:t v:ytv

} }odg4K@ 安装:sudoaptitudeinstalltftpd0`(hX)\dF2?

_|%^ vP5W:q2r N(bQe)o!qO
安装程序会在/etc/inetd.conf中添加一行:tftpdgramudpwaitnobody.....
U2Z-Sgx}E$r(B 6hTFI1nch6D

Nwew Eq xinet要使用需要转换:itox-daemon_dir/usr/sbin%26lt;/etc/inetd.conf
q)_I}(PI
0J M*^ aA\
-m@FVKu"\ 创建文件/etc/xinetd.d/tftp内容是转换得到的tftp段/no.GT V8X{ `:[M

^I7I:s8b+h"yA3hD*w sB(yW%r3|4Dj
//////////////////////////tftp有此部分////\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\
.eB*vIjr?&L E J)w^|2MQ(]#Trq
NK5W2K @#t
看/etc/xinetd.d/tftp文件中server_args=/srv/tftp,则手工创建:r{)?{U~4yN
&yh,rM5cz|6I

k L+M*Usg9Ol sudomkdir/srv/tftp3v(G-e NCS Y!\

M"CF;c@O1L "W JH/LS]oF;K3]
sudochmoda+w/srv/tftp
:n(yJ2KVy
` d'jQOD(S,ihh)b e0KP${Y
/////////////////////////////////////////////////\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\\}4V+lbQ b
o'v6{p6^8C

7J6DO1_(TQa'] 重启xinetd以读取配置文件:sudo/etc/init.d/xinetdrestart
S!}4bFT?*^p 3m H;Ae1S%~ d;G
,qy3_;U'{r[

w U\)ob-t0? #L'IqKI X!X;h"v
客户端:"j._r`-w
:}aCv {

Q/~G7I7f!Ro ] sudoaptitudeinstallatftpx0w[MS;{ N7F
fC}!{+\;P n
)?rLW)fQ+f
atftp127.0.0.1
K&u K `r{hje
t e{ r A_X7] Ik:u$DY}]!m&c
h]9W`li

$`}Z!h:v8b2} ---------------------9Rkm%]5F sYNG
4u-D+f&L-n!}(vP
r B/^Jv@!k ~
TELNET:port:23f)X`H-WmzQ^
;~y'ZILV

_S,Q;]%F7{ 安装:sudoaptitudeinstalltelnetd
C.Z%||3@}![RP0_,cF'p do%]"A5k1qg"t
*N2E@N$k$a'_1H
创建文件:/etc/xinetd.d/telnet内容是/etc/inetd.conf转换过来的段
2Z m*~.j} Y}w
$P$gB;A G,h
"R"DH4o h/@(C$P$G 重启xinetd,读取新的配置文件,服务开通4_:E]+ugY&Q

6w LIc)l
G[mO6T#i9Od:} 8] j2UfqX~
L3ydh.rV Z|4s
------------------ p.y.Ue7m `
6VL.J7{t$zL5@
*y(v0~;P#t!X%jIp
SSH:port:22z%V3]x|Q}(B

A!|^+dQW2hsm
!xNf+Lv!H 安装:sudoaptitudeinstallssh!}lB&F%Qg0`jV
)XR tG I ~;n
KG(g$f!u9yEO7D9O~
查看:sudonetstat-apn│grep":22"
uow%Y)K
+ud5~A:H qv
;J C3C"cPE cc u+_7Ep*~HY;t8]
+Qy(g9{;L{ ~
客户端登录:sshuser@ip退出:logout
k*V2?4JQM N
+^w#y$`] S/d&_ YzyD,@'d9D
登录以后可以像操作自己的电脑一样使用
gUv `Y^;D Es'|I\6ER3b

p$H.tp$WwY VC&N'T he9?)k
e(p*s/]Z{-a?z
不登录对方使用:
!j%F{l7Nfjcd 4F_k&i/T0L t

~Vol1xE0v`&b`%_ scplocalfileuser@ip:/remote_pathorremote_file
)qs/e+{oZ@0k6T
-a]_6Mk'x/b5NZ4] )? a_iOo5Y$|
scpuser@ip:/remote_filelocalfileorlocalpath
C0|Nvv"V 5W2u \f{&S,p+[&B/B Q

3{?U TW2Kt%j,w'`4@
'l2w%\R_u0P!bry3B7f
^&lz[z9b /etc/hosts.deny
D6M5p I3P8SUm
r(K+hlI%Ta c^&}o +ie+[2n1]b
sudo/etc/init.d/sshstart│stop

j7nv8 2008-6-4 12:00

:) :) :)

13511401130 2008-6-25 20:15

看不懂啊!!
页: [1]
查看完整版本: Linux系统常用服务程序配置